Lecture: Is gaming a waste of time?
The lecture today was split into two parts, the first part was presented by Stephen and the second by Adam. The main focus of the lecture was to discuss the relevance of video games and more particularly, to discuss the importance of computer games in our society. We talked about the research that has been done on computer games and all different approach used to study their impact on people and their notion of reality. We looked at different aspect of the games and at the long term effects that computer games have on players including the persistence of the effects. We studied the games as a growing cultural practise of our society. In the last recent years, games have become social experience and a universal language has been developed in order for players to communicate and understand the ‘gaming’ language.
In this lecture we also discussed the differences between Narratology and Ludology. What appeared is that, Narratology is the study of video games from a literary perspective, using story-telling, it is almost studied like text and Ludology is different in that it does not approach the game as a story telling but more as an entertainement.
Reading: Trigger Happy
This week’s reading was called “trigger happy” written by Stephen Pool. This text investigates the effects of video games in our society and on people. It talked about how game designers create voluntary a virtual environement but make their game as real as possible to challenge the player’s mind and make their game well known and popular. The games are made as a representation of our reality in order to immerse the player and project him in a space where everything is possible and where the impossible can happen. The logic is not taken into account and games are created in the most realistic way.
